3DescriptionCVE.org
Authentication Bypass by Capture-replay in ZenHive mpp allows an unauthenticated third party to obtain paid resources by replaying a transfer settled by an unrelated payer.
MPP.Methods.Tempo normally binds a settled TIP-20 TransferWithMemo to the specific challenge under verification through an attribution nonce carried in the memo. When a static "memo" is configured in method_config, check_matched_memo_binding/3 returns the match unconditionally and that binding is skipped, leaving only token, recipient, amount and the static memo value to match on. The static memo is echoed in every unauthenticated 402 response and Tempo transfers are public, so an attacker can take any matching transfer paid by a legitimate customer, request a fresh challenge for the same route, and present that transaction hash as a type="hash" credential. The hash path performs no sender or signature check tying the presenter to the wallet that broadcast the transfer.
This issue affects mpp: from 0.6.1 before 0.6.4.

| Exploitation | Exploitation requires a specific, non-default operator configuration: MPP.Methods.Tempo must be active and method_config must contain a static 'memo' string without a corresponding 'store' (deduplication) setting. … Additional conditions and limiting factors are described in the full assessment. |
| Risk Assessment | The CVSS 4.0 score of 8.2 (AV:N/AC:L/AT:P/PR:N/UI:N/VC:N/VI:H/VA:N/SC:N/SI:N/SA:N) reflects unauthenticated network exploitation with high integrity impact, moderated by AT:P - the specific attack requirement that the operator has configured a static memo without a dedup store. … Full risk analysis with EPSS, KEV, and SSVC signal comparison available after sign-in. |
| Exploit Scenario | An attacker passively monitors the public Tempo blockchain and identifies a TransferWithMemo transaction that matches a target operator's configured recipient address, token type, required payment amount, and static memo string (the latter obtained for free from the operator's unauthenticated HTTP 402 challenge response). The attacker then initiates a fresh payment challenge against the same route and submits the legitimate customer's transaction hash as a type='hash' credential payload. … |
| Remediation | Upgrade to mpp 0.6.4 or later. … Detailed patch versions, workarounds, and compensating controls in full report. |
